Abstract

Without discriminating the nature of faults, the traditional three-phase reclosing performs after set time, so the failure of reclosing will result in a secondary impact on the system. In order to avoid the damage of secondary impact caused by reclosing onto a permanent fault and increase the successful rate of reclosing, the application of adaptive reclosing technology for transmission lines has been relatively common, and the development of adaptive reclosing technology for distribution lines has been relatively slow. The adaptive reclosing technology of distribution network based on signal injection is studied in this paper. Compared with the fault nature identification method based on the electrical characteristics of the fault itself, the scheme of adaptive reclosing technology based on additional injection of trial signal in the primary system has the advantage of not being limited by the structure and parameter characteristics of the distribution line itself, which can fundamentally overcome the difficulties faced by the fault property identification method based on the electrical characteristics or arc characteristics of the line fault recovery stage.
